This is a raw POSIX interface module. It does not not provide any convenience: cstrings are used instead of proper Nim strings and return codes indicate errors. If you want exceptions and a proper Nim-like interface, use the OS module or write a wrapper.
For high-level wrappers specialized for Linux and BSDs see: posix_utils
Coding conventions: ALL types are named the same as in the POSIX standard except that they start with 'T' or 'P' (if they are pointers) and without the '_t' suffix to be consistent with Nim conventions. If an identifier is a Nim keyword the `identifier` notation is used.
This library relies on the header files of your C compiler. The resulting C code will just #include <XYZ.h> and not define the symbols declared here.

 StatHasNanoseconds = false
- Boolean flag that indicates if the system supports nanosecond time resolution in the fields of Stat. Note that the nanosecond based fields (Stat.st_atim, Stat.st_mtim and Stat.st_ctim) can be accessed without checking this flag, because this module defines fallback procs when they are not available.  proc utimes(path: cstring; times: ptr array[2, Timeval]): int {. importc: "utimes", header: "<sys/time.h>", sideEffect, ...raises: [], tags: [].}
- 
Sets file access and modification times.
Pass the filename and an array of times to set the access and modification times respectively. If you pass nil as the array both attributes will be set to the current time.
Returns zero on success.

template onSignal(signals: varargs[cint]; body: untyped)
- 
Setup code to be executed when Unix signals are received. The currently handled signal is injected as sig into the calling scope.
Example:
from std/posix import SIGINT, SIGTERM, onSignal onSignal(SIGINT, SIGTERM): echo "bye from signal ", sig
